Machine-to-machine device connections: worldwide forecast 2010–2020

Smart home electric meters, ubiquitous surveillance cameras, connected Porsches – all are in our M2M future and all are in this M2M forecast report from Analysys Mason.

The global market for machine-to-machine (M2M) device connections will grow from 62 million devices in 2010 to 2.1 billion devices in 2020. With a year-on-year growth rate of between 36% and 52%, M2M seeks to be one of the fastest-growing connectivity sectors in the next decade.

All participants in the M2M supply chain – from chip manufacturer to communication service provider to application vendor – have the opportunity to spearhead this M2M growth. With growth in the number of mobile handsets slowing in the developed world, M2M presents itself as the one of the next opportunities to connect commercial and consumer devices.

That being said, the supply chain for creation and sales of these M2M solutions is long and complex. The complexity in the supply chain adds costs to these solutions and hinders the development of many M2M solutions.
